Vine Maple Place

Community Resource

Serves: Maple Valley, King County

About this resource

Offers a safe haven for homeless pregnant women and single-parent families with children aged 17 and under.

Intake Process: Applications can be submitted via the website or by phone for further guidance. Individuals can also visit in person to apply from Monday to Friday between 11 AM and 2 PM. Only applications submitted within the last 60 days will be reviewed when openings arise. Families who have not received communication from Vine Maple Place within 60 days of applying are advised to re-submit their application to ensure it remains active. The agency does not keep a waiting list and prioritizes applicants based on urgent needs.

Costs: There is a $50 security deposit and a monthly fee of $50 for the program. A deposit waiver may be available for those who cannot afford it.

Who can use this

  • The program is designed for homeless single-parent families with children, particularly single mothers, and pregnant women. It serves families in Maple Valley and nearby areas within a 16-mile radius, including Maple Valley, Black Diamond, Ravensdale, Covington, Auburn, Kent, and Renton, as well as those with ties to the region. It can accommodate domestic violence victims who are not currently being pursued. Service animals are permitted with appropriate documentation, while pets are not allowed in the shelter. Applicants must pass a background check and drug test, with those having a criminal history evaluated individually. No income is required to apply, but applicants must be open to employment.
